A seminar on Responsible wildlife tourism in Sri Lanka was held by Dialog Telekom

with Environment Foundation Limited  recently.

Speaking at the event Environmentalists Mr.Srilal Mitthapala stated that only 22% of tourist’s arrivals were recorded for wild life parks during the past 2011. Meanwhile he expressed that over visitation of locals was extremely high in the wildlife parks and visitation needs to be regulated.  He further stated that development projects in the buffer zones in Yala Wild Life Park, the largest wild life park in Sri Lanka will have a huge impact on the eco systems.  Wild life park visitation in Sri Lanka is apparently high than many countries and it is estimated that 250million earned from wild life parks in 2011.
